Position Overview
The Universitätsstadt Gießen is seeking to fill permanent full-time positions for street cleaners at the earliest possible date.
Key Responsibilities
- Perform sweeping and cleaning tasks on public streets.
- Empty and clean public trash bins.
- Carry out winter service duties such as clearing snow and ice.
- Occasionally undertake additional operational activities including roles as waste collectors and maintenance of service vehicles.
Candidate Profile
- Full physical capability to perform the required duties.
- Possession of a valid Class B driver’s license; higher license categories are preferred.
- Manual dexterity and craftsmanship skills.
- Preferably several years of experience in street cleaning.
- Competent German language skills both spoken and written at least at B1 level.
- Awareness and commitment to cleanliness and environmental protection.
- Customer service orientation, dedication, reliability, responsibility, and a polite demeanor even under conflict situations.
- Ability to work well in teams and adapt to changing small group settings.
- Cultural sensitivity and competence in dealing with diverse teams.
Working Conditions
Applicants must be willing to occasionally work on Saturdays, Sundays, public holidays, and during evening hours. Winter service includes on-call duties which may require work beyond normal hours during special occasions. Shift work is currently not planned but may be introduced in the future.
